Data work is the reason a lot of people make this particular trip. A drive that has stopped mounting, a computer that will not boot with years of photos on it, a laptop that took a knock — all of that needs to be handled in person, and it needs to be handled before anyone keeps using the device, because continued use can make recovery harder.

- My drive stopped working — what should I do first?
- Stop using it. Continued use can make recovery harder. Call us, then bring the drive or the whole computer in.
- What does basic data recovery mean?
- Practical file recovery on the bench, not forensic or clean-room laboratory work. We cannot promise specific files, and if nothing is recovered you do not pay for the attempt.
